آموزش مسیریابی زاویه ای

Angular Routing

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: این دوره همه چیز در مورد ویژگی های مسیریابی Angular است. شما یاد خواهید گرفت که چگونه چندین مسیر را تعریف کنید ، داده ها را به مسیرها منتقل کنید ، داده ها را از قبل بارگیری کنید و سایر موارد را مشاهده کنید. این دوره بخشی از موارد زیر است: مسیر زاویه ای همه را بزرگ کنید بررسی اجمالی دوره 1m 25s مقدمه 14 متر 14 ثانیه اصول مسیریابی 32 متر 9 ثانیه مسیریابی به ویژگی ها 25 متر 39s پارامترهای مسیر 40 متر 46s واکشی اطلاعات با استفاده از راه حل های مسیر دهه 30 مسیرهای کودک 28 متر 56s گروه بندی و مسیرهای بدون مonلفه 7m 25s سبک ها ، متحرک سازی و مشاهده مسیرها 22 متر 56s مسیرهای ثانویه 22m 29s محافظان مسیر 27 متر 5 ثانیه Lazy Loading 30 متر 29s کلمات نهایی 5 متر 22 ثانیه علائم تجاری و نام تجاری اشخاص ثالث ذکر شده در این دوره متعلق به صاحبان مربوطه می باشند و Pluralsight وابسته یا تأیید شده توسط این احزاب نیست.

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• بررسی اجمالی دوره Course Overview

مقدمه Introduction

  • مقدمه Introduction

  • کاربرد نمونه: نسخه ی نمایشی Sample Application: Demo

  • کاربرد نمونه: معماری Sample Application: Architecture

  • مسیریابی چگونه کار می کند How Routing Works

  • بیشترین بهره را از این دوره بگیرید Get the Most from This Course

  • طرح کلی دوره Course Outline

اصول مسیریابی Routing Basics

  • مقدمه Introduction

  • تنظیم مسیریابی Setting up Routing

  • تعریف مسیر پایه Defining the Base Path

  • وارد کردن روتر زاویه ای Importing the Angular Router

  • پیکربندی مسیرهای برنامه Configuring Application Routes

  • قرار دادن الگو Placing the Template

  • فعال کردن مسیرها Activating Routes

  • استفاده از HTML 5 یا URL های مبتنی بر Hash Using HTML 5 or Hash-based URLs

  • چک لیست و خلاصه Checklist and Summary

مسیریابی به ویژگی ها Routing to Features

  • مقدمه Introduction

  • راه اندازی برای Feature Routing Setting up for Feature Routing

  • راهکارهای نامگذاری مسیر مسیر Route Path Naming Strategies

  • فعال کردن یک مسیر با کد Activating a Route with Code

  • فعال کردن مسیر با Code: Demo Activating a Route with Code: Demo

  • دسترسی به مسیرهای ویژه Accessing Feature Routes

  • تعریف یک ماژول مسیریابی Defining a Routing Module

  • چک لیست ها و خلاصه Checklists and Summary

پارامترهای مسیر Route Parameters

  • مقدمه Introduction

  • پیکربندی یک مسیر پارامتر شده Configuring a Parameterized Route

  • جمعیت پارامترهای مسیر Populating Route Parameters

  • جمعیت پارامترهای مسیر: نسخه ی نمایشی Populating Route Parameters: Demo

  • خواندن پارامترهای مسیر: عکس فوری Reading Route Parameters: Snapshot

  • خواندن پارامترهای مسیر: نسخه ی نمایشی عکس فوری Reading Route Parameters: Snapshot Demo

  • خواندن پارامترهای مسیر: قابل مشاهده است Reading Route Parameters: Observable

  • تعریف پارامترهای مسیر اختیاری Defining Optional Route Parameters

  • تعریف پارامترهای پرس و جو Defining Query Parameters

  • خواندن پارامترهای جستجو Reading Query Parameters

  • چک لیست ها و خلاصه Checklists and Summary

واکشی اطلاعات با استفاده از راه حل های مسیر Prefetching Data Using Route Resolvers

  • مقدمه Introduction

  • ارائه داده با یک مسیر Providing Data with a Route

  • با استفاده از مسیریاب Using a Route Resolver

  • ساخت سرویس حل مسیریاب Building a Route Resolver Service

  • رسیدگی به خطا Resolver Error Handling

  • افزودن Resolver به مسیر پیکربندی Adding a Resolver to a Route Configuration

  • خواندن داده های حلال - عکس فوری Reading Resolver Data - Snapshot

  • خواندن داده های حلال - قابل مشاهده است Reading Resolver Data - Observable

  • چک لیست و خلاصه Checklists and Summary

مسیرهای کودک Child Routes

  • مقدمه Introduction

  • استفاده از مسیرهای کودک Using Child Routes

  • پیکربندی مسیرهای کودک Configuring Child Routes

  • قرار دادن نمای کودک Placing the Child View

  • فعال کردن مسیرهای کودک Activating Child Routes

  • به دست آوردن داده ها برای مسیرهای کودک Obtaining Data for Child Routes

  • اعتبار سنجی در سرتاسر مسیرهای کودک Validating Across Child Routes

  • چک لیست ها و خلاصه Checklists and Summary

گروه بندی و مسیرهای بدون مonلفه Grouping and Component-less Routes

  • مقدمه Introduction

  • مسیرهای گروه بندی Grouping Routes

  • مسیرهای بدون مentلفه Component-less Routes

  • چک لیست ها و خلاصه Checklists and Summary

سبک ها ، متحرک سازی و مشاهده مسیرها Styling, Animating, and Watching Routes

  • مقدمه Introduction

  • سبک دادن به مسیر انتخاب شده Styling the Selected Route

  • متحرک سازی مسیرها Animating Route Transitions

  • مشاهده رویدادهای مسیریابی Watching Routing Events

  • واکنش به رویدادهای مسیریابی Reacting to Routing Events

  • چک لیست ها و خلاصه Checklists and Summary

مسیرهای ثانویه Secondary Routes

  • مقدمه Introduction

  • استفاده از مسیرهای ثانویه Using Secondary Routes

  • تعریف خروجی روتر با نام Defining a Named Router Outlet

  • پیکربندی مسیرهای ثانویه Configuring Secondary Routes

  • فعال کردن مسیرهای ثانویه: RouterLink Activating Secondary Routes: RouterLink

  • فعال کردن مسیرهای ثانویه: به صورت کد Activating Secondary Routes: In Code

  • پاکسازی پریزهای ثانویه Clearing Secondary Outlets

  • چک لیست ها و خلاصه Checklists and Summary

محافظان مسیر Route Guards

  • مقدمه Introduction

  • با استفاده از Route Guards Using Route Guards

  • CanActivate Guard CanActivate Guard

  • به اشتراک گذاری داده ها با نگهبان Sharing Data with a Guard

  • CanActivateChild Guard CanActivateChild Guard

  • گارد را غیرفعال کنید CanDeactivate Guard

  • چک لیست ها و خلاصه Checklists and Summary

Lazy Loading Lazy Loading

  • مقدمه Introduction

  • ساخت و ارائه پرونده های ما Building and Serving Our Files

  • آماده شدن برای بارگذاری تنبل Preparing for Lazy Loading

  • Lazy Loading Lazy Loading

  • CanLoad Guard CanLoad Guard

  • ماژول های ویژگی پیش بارگیری Preloading Feature Modules

  • ماژول های ویژگی پیش بارگیری: نسخه ی نمایشی Preloading Feature Modules: Demo

  • استراتژی پیش بارگیری سفارشی Custom Preloading Strategy

  • چک لیست ها و خلاصه Checklists and Summary

کلمات نهایی Final Words

  • مقدمه Introduction

  • بازخوانی سفر ما Recapping Our Journey

  • بیشتر بیاموزید Learning More

  • بستن Closing

نمایش نظرات

Pluralsight (پلورال سایت)

Pluralsight یکی از پرطرفدارترین پلتفرم‌های آموزش آنلاین است که به میلیون‌ها کاربر در سراسر جهان کمک می‌کند تا مهارت‌های خود را توسعه دهند و به روز رسانی کنند. این پلتفرم دوره‌های آموزشی در زمینه‌های فناوری اطلاعات، توسعه نرم‌افزار، طراحی وب، مدیریت پروژه، و موضوعات مختلف دیگر را ارائه می‌دهد.

یکی از ویژگی‌های برجسته Pluralsight، محتوای بروز و با کیفیت آموزشی آن است. این پلتفرم با همکاری با توسعه‌دهندگان و کارشناسان معتبر، دوره‌هایی را ارائه می‌دهد که با توجه به تغییرات روزافزون در صنعت فناوری، کاربران را در جریان آخرین مفاهیم و تکنولوژی‌ها نگه می‌دارد. این امر به کاربران این اطمینان را می‌دهد که دوره‌هایی که در Pluralsight می‌پذیرند، با جدیدترین دانش‌ها و تجارب به روز شده‌اند.

آموزش مسیریابی زاویه ای
جزییات دوره
4h 49m
90
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
575
4.9 از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Deborah Kurata Deborah Kurata

دبورا کوراتا یک توسعه دهنده نرم افزار ، مشاور ، سخنران کنفرانس و نویسنده Pluralsight است. دوره های وی شامل موارد زیر است: Angular: Starting، Angular Routing و Object-oriented Programming Fundamentals in C #. وی برای کار در حمایت از توسعه دهندگان نرم افزار ، جایزه Microsoft Most Valuable Professional (MVP) را دریافت کرده است و یک متخصص توسعه دهنده Google (GDE) است.